ANOTHER MORAL FAILURE

I could have bought a limited edition print
by Howard Hodgkin which was signed and numbered
and anyway, easily identifiable as Howard, for a price
that would have doubled (at least) the moment
he expired (which was imminent) but I didn’t

because Art has an odd meaning to me

I would happily profit from work by someone
I disliked, but I’ve always liked Howard’s use of colour
combined with an abstracted poetic narrative, and
it would have felt (to me) unseemly to have profited
monetarily from such a calculated investment

 

.

 

Steven Taylor
